End of an era….
J’s parents had lived in the Little Walsingham house for over 70 years. His dad died twelve years ago and his mother died back in April. J himself lived here all his childhood, so this place is stuffed with memories for him.
Today the removal men came to take all his antique furniture and china into storage while he buys a new house. On 24th Jan I am paying one more final visit to supervise the house clearance company who are taking away the residual stuff, and then that will be that. The end of an era.
